After spending the ’00s turning more introspective and, at times, electronic, Bob Mould capped the decade with an album that mediates between his middle-aged preoccupations and his punk past. The title track is an exemplar: Beginning as a plaintive acoustic elegy, it acquires a slow-burning intensity by layering on foreboding strings and dissonant guitars. But if the brutally frank folk serenade “Bad Blood Better” proves Mould needn’t turn up the volume to get heavy, “Argos” reasserts his mastery of frenetic fuzz pop.
